Proverbs 3:5–14

A connected passage, with study helps kept beside the verses they explain.

TEXT EDITION
Pure Cambridge Edition selected

Proverbs 3:5

5¶ Trust in the Lord with all thine heart; and lean not unto thine own understanding.

Proverbs 3:6

6In all thy ways acknowledge him, and he shall direct thy paths.

Proverbs 3:7

7¶ Be not wise in thine own eyes: fear the Lord, and depart from evil.

Proverbs 3:8

8It shall be health to thy navel, and marrow to thy bones.

Proverbs 3:9

9Honour the Lord with thy substance, and with the firstfruits of all thine increase:

Proverbs 3:10

10So shall thy barns be filled with plenty, and thy presses shall burst out with new wine.

Proverbs 3:11

11¶ My son, despise not the chastening of the Lord; neither be weary of his correction:

Proverbs 3:12

12For whom the Lord loveth he correcteth; even as a father the son in whom he delighteth.

Proverbs 3:13

13¶ Happy is the man that findeth wisdom, and the man that getteth understanding.

Proverbs 3:14

14For the merchandise of it is better than the merchandise of silver, and the gain thereof than fine gold.
